Ivan Eyre, born on April fifteenth, nineteen thirty-five, is a distinguished Canadian artist celebrated for his evocative prairie landscapes and abstract figurative paintings. His artistic journey has been marked by a unique vision that blends the natural beauty of the Canadian prairies with a deep philosophical approach to visual art.
Throughout his illustrious career, Eyre served as a Professor Emeritus of painting and drawing at the University of Manitoba, where he dedicated thirty-three years to nurturing the talents of aspiring artists from nineteen fifty-nine until his retirement in nineteen ninety-two.
